Developing an Interface For Skin Disease Prediction

Current diagnosis of children with skin diseases is very difficult. Symptoms can appear with multiple diseases and symptoms can vary from case to case. Because of these issues, doctors tend to have tunnel vision when they are doing diagnosis. This tunnel vision presents itself when the doctor spots one symptom, and immediately starts to work in the direction of this disease, the doctor looks for symptoms that are common with the disease. This tunnel vision makes him overlook certain things, and he can end up with a wrong diagnosis. To support a doctor when he’s examining a child with a skin disease, a Bayesian network can help the doctor by calculating probabilities of the diseases when it’s given evidence for certain symptoms and/or other knowledge about the patient and it’s history. Because working with a real Bayesian network is to difficult and time consuming for the doctor, an interface is needed. The interface can guide the doctor through the questions, which avoids the tunnel vision problem. An approach to interface development and an initial implementation that deals with this problem was developed.
